-
Linux系统是如何辨别硬盘设备和硬盘分区的
所属栏目:[Linux] 日期:2023-06-02 热度:4555
linux 系统初始化时,会根据 MBR 来识别硬盘设备。MBR,全称 Master Boot Record,可译为硬盘主引导记录,占据硬盘 0 磁道的第一个扇区。MBR 中,包括用来载入操作系统的可执行代码,实际上,此可执行代码就是 MBR 中[详细]
-
Linux df用法详解 查视文件系统硬盘使用情况
所属栏目:[Linux] 日期:2023-06-02 热度:5767
df 命令,用于显示 linux 系统中各文件系统的硬盘使用情况,包括文件系统所在硬盘分区的总容量、已使用的容量、剩余容量等。前面讲过,与整个文件系统有关的数据,都保存在 Super block(超级块)中,而 df 命令主要[详细]
-
Linux du命令 汇总目录或文件所占磁盘空间大小
所属栏目:[Linux] 日期:2023-06-02 热度:9995
du 是统计目录或文件所占磁盘空间大小的命令。需要注意的是,使用"ls -r"命令是可以看到文件的大小的。但是大家会发现,在使用"ls -r"命令査看目录大小时,目录的大小多数是 4KB,这是因为目录下的子目录名和子文件名[详细]
-
Linux mount命令解说 挂载Linux系统外的文件
所属栏目:[Linux] 日期:2023-06-02 热度:3185
《linux挂载》一节讲到,所有的硬件设备必须挂载之后才能使用,只不过,有些硬件设备(比如硬盘分区)在每次系统启动时会自动挂载,而有些(比如 U 盘、光盘)则需要手动进行挂载。通过学习 Linux 文件系统,我们可以[详细]
-
Linux开机自动挂载硬件设备 配备 etc fatab文件
所属栏目:[Linux] 日期:2023-06-02 热度:9864
了解了 mount 命令之后,读者可能会问,系统如何在开机时自动挂载硬盘,它又是怎么知道哪些分区是需要挂载的呢?很简单,linux 通过 /etc/fstab 配置文件来确定这些信息,这个配置文件对所有用户可读,但只有 root 用[详细]
-
修改/etc/fstab文件出错导致Linux不能启动 应当怎么办
所属栏目:[Linux] 日期:2023-06-02 热度:4416
如果把 /etc/fstab 文件修改错了,也重启了,系统崩溃启动不了了,那该怎么办?比如:[root@localhost ~]# vi /etc/fstabUUID=c2ca6f57-b15c-43ea-bca0-f239083d8bd2 ext4 defaults 1 1UUID=0b23d315-33a7-48a4-bd37[详细]
-
Linux fsck命令 测试和修复文件系统
所属栏目:[Linux] 日期:2023-06-02 热度:8895
计算机难免会由于某些系统因素或人为误操作(突然断电)出现系统异常,这种情况下非常容易造成文件系统的崩溃,严重时甚至会造成硬件损坏。这也是我们一直在强调的“服务器一定要先关闭服务再进行重启”的[详细]
-
Linux dumpe2fs命令 查阅文件系统信息
所属栏目:[Linux] 日期:2023-06-02 热度:1688
了解文件系统之后,我们可以使用 dumpe2fs 命令来查看文件系统的详细信息,此命令的基本格式如下:[root@www ~]# dumpe2fs [-h] 文件名-h 选项的含义是仅列出 superblock(超级块)的数据信息;例如,通过 df 命令找[详细]
-
Linux fdisk命令说明 给硬盘分区
所属栏目:[Linux] 日期:2023-06-02 热度:8928
我们在安装操作系统的过程中已经对系统硬盘进行了分区,但如果新添加了一块硬盘,想要正常使用,难道需要重新安装操作系统才可以分区吗?当然不是,在 linux 中有专门的分区命令 fdisk 和 parted。其中 fdisk 命令较[详细]
-
Linux fdisk创建分区 主分区 扩展分区和逻辑分区 过程解说
所属栏目:[Linux] 日期:2023-06-01 热度:8205
本节我们实际建立一个主分区,看看过程是什么样子的。命令如下:[root@localhost ~]# fdisk /dev/sdb…省略部分输出…Command (m for help): p#显示当前硬盘的分区列表Disk /dev/sdb: 21.5 GB, 21474836[详细]
-
linux mkfs命令说明 格式化分区 为分区写入文件系统
所属栏目:[Linux] 日期:2023-06-01 热度:2093
分区完成后,如果不格式化写入文件系统,则是不能正常使用的。这时就需要使用 mkfs 命令对硬盘分区进行格式化。mkfs 命令格式如下:[root@localhost ~]# mkfs [-t 文件系统格式] 分区设备文件名-t 文件系统格式:用于[详细]
-
Linux mke2fs命令 格式化硬盘 给硬盘编入文件系统
所属栏目:[Linux] 日期:2023-06-01 热度:9216
前面讲到,mkfs 命令为硬盘分区写入文件系统时,无法手动调整分区的默认参数(比如块大小是 4096 Bytes),如果想要调整,就需要使用本节介绍的 mke2fs 命令。为了更好的对比 mkfs 命令,这里我们依旧以格式化 /dev/[详细]
-
Linux虚拟内存与物理内存
所属栏目:[Linux] 日期:2023-06-01 热度:9278
我们都知道,直接从内存读写数据要比从硬盘读写数据快得多,因此更希望所有数据的读取和写入都在内存中完成,然而内存是有限的,这样就引出了物理内存与虚拟内存的概念。物理内存就是系统硬件提供的内存大小,是真正[详细]
-
Linux swap分区及作用说明
所属栏目:[Linux] 日期:2023-06-01 热度:168
我们在安装系统的时候已经建立了 swap 分区。swap 分区通常被称为交换分区,这是一块特殊的硬盘空间,即当实际内存不够用的时候,操作系统会从内存中取出一部分暂时不用的数据,放在交换分区中,从而为当前运行的程序[详细]
-
Linux setquota命令详解 非交互式设定磁盘配额
所属栏目:[Linux] 日期:2023-06-01 热度:1095
如果我们需要写脚本建立大量的用户,并给每个用户都自动进行磁盘配额,那么 edquota 命令就不能在脚本中使用了,因为这个命令的操作过程和 vi 类似,需要和管理员产生交互。这种情况下就需要利用 setquota 命令进行设[详细]
-
Linux quota和repquota命令查询磁盘配额方法说明
所属栏目:[Linux] 日期:2023-06-01 热度:368
对于建立好的磁盘配额,还需要有效的查询配额的手段,这样才能知道系统中到底有哪些分区设定了哪些配额。查询磁盘配额有两种方法:使用 quota 命令查询用户或用户组的配额;使用 repquota 命令查询整个分区的配额情况[详细]
-
Linux磁盘配额测试过程完全策略
所属栏目:[Linux] 日期:2023-06-01 热度:609
我们的磁盘配额已经生效,接下来测试一下是否会限制我们的用户。因为 lamp1 用户除容量被限制外,也限制了文件个数。先测试文件个数是否被限制了,命令如下:[root@1ocalhost ~]# chmod 777 /disk/#给/disk目录赋予权[详细]
-
Linux LV逻辑卷 创建 查看 调整大小及删除 解说
所属栏目:[Linux] 日期:2023-06-01 热度:8383
本节讲解如何将卷组划分为逻辑卷,我们可以把逻辑卷想象成分区,那么这个逻辑卷当然也需要被格式化和挂载。另外,逻辑卷也是可以动态调整大小的,而且数据不会丟失,也不用卸载逻辑卷。我们现在已经建立了 3GB 大小的[详细]
-
Linux LVM 逻辑卷管理 的删掉
所属栏目:[Linux] 日期:2023-06-01 热度:9005
创建好 LVM 之后,如果经过一段时间的运行,我们发现 LVM 技术并未像有些人吹嘘的那样为系统的管理和维护工作带来很大的方便,可以手动删除它。与创建 LVM 的顺序恰好相反,在释放 LVM 所占磁盘空间的操作中,首先要[详细]
-
Linux RAID 磁盘列阵 完全策略
所属栏目:[Linux] 日期:2023-05-31 热度:8155
LVM 最大的优势在于可以在不卸载分区和不损坏数据的情况下进行分区容量的调整,但是万一硬盘损坏了,那么数据一定会丟失。 本节讲的 RAID(磁盘阵列)的优势在于硬盘读写性能更好,而且有一定的数据冗余功能。RAID 功[详细]
-
Linux进程管理及用处
所属栏目:[Linux] 日期:2023-05-31 热度:5580
无论是 linux 系统管理员还是普通用户,监视系统进程的运行情况并适时终止一些失控的进程,是每天的例行事务。和 Linux 系统相比,进程管理在 Windows 中更加直观,它主要是使用"任务管理器"来进行进程管理的。通常,[详细]
-
Linux top命令解说 持续监听进程运行状态
所属栏目:[Linux] 日期:2023-05-31 热度:6056
ps 命令可以一次性给出当前系统中进程状态,但使用此方式得到的信息缺乏时效性,并且,如果管理员需要实时监控进程运行情况,就必须不停地执行 ps 命令,这显然是缺乏效率的。为此,linux 提供了 top 命令。top 命令[详细]
-
Linux lsof命令 列出进程调用或开启的文件信息
所属栏目:[Linux] 日期:2023-05-31 热度:4166
我们知道,通过 ps 命令可以查询到系统中所有的进程,那么,是否可以进一步知道这个进程到底在调用哪些文件吗?当然可以,使用 lsof 命令即可。lsof 命令,“list opened files”的缩写,直译过来,就是列[详细]
-
Linux pkill命令 停止进程 按终端号踢出用户
所属栏目:[Linux] 日期:2023-05-31 热度:7769
当作于管理进程时,pkill 命令和 killall 命令的用法相同,都是通过进程名杀死一类进程,该命令的基本格式如下:[root@localhost ~]# pkill [信号] 进程名罗列了此命令常用的信号及其含义。pkill 命令常用信号及其含[详细]
-
Linux工作管理简介 简单易懂
所属栏目:[Linux] 日期:2023-05-31 热度:1524
工作管理指的是在单个登录终端(也就是登录的 shell 界面)同时管理多个工作的行为。也就是说,我们登陆了一个终端,已经在执行一个操作,那么是否可以在不关闭当前操作的情况下执行其他操作呢?当然可以,我们可以再[详细]
